given the equation 16(x - 1)=(y - 8)^2, determine whether the parabola opens up, down, left, or right. (1 point) down up right left
Step1: Recall the standard form of a parabola
The standard form of a parabola is \((y - k)^2 = 4p(x - h)\) (opens left or right) or \((x - h)^2=4p(y - k)\) (opens up or down).
Step2: Analyze the given equation
The given equation \(16(x - 1)=(y - 8)^2\) can be written as \((y - 8)^2 = 16(x - 1)\). Here, it is in the form \((y - k)^2 = 4p(x - h)\) where \(h = 1,k = 8\) and \(4p=16\) (so \(p = 4\)).
Step3: Determine the direction
Since the equation is of the form \((y - k)^2=4p(x - h)\) and \(p>0\) (because \(p = 4>0\)), the parabola opens to the right.
